3.

MULTIPLE CHOICE QUESTION

2 mins • 1 pt

Find the slope of the line through each pair of points.

(5, -18), (-10, -12)

-2/5

-6/15

-3/7

-1/4

5.

MULTIPLE CHOICE QUESTION

3 mins • 1 pt

Write the equation of the line in slope-intercept form with slope m = 4 through the point (-2, 5).

y = 4x - 13

y = 4x + 13

y = 4x - 3

y = 4x + 3

7.

MULTIPLE CHOICE QUESTION

15 mins • 1 pt

Which of the following is the equation of the line that has a slope of 3 and passes through the point (0, 9)?

y = -3x + 12

y = 3(x + 9)

y = 3x + 9

y = 3x - 3
